DEMPSTER STILL LEADS
ENGLISH BATTING AVERAGES HENDREN FIRST TO SCORE 1000 RUNS (Unitcil Press Association—By Electric Telegraph—Copyright) (Received 22nd June, 9.55 a.m.) LONDON, 21st June. Dempster still leads the batting list in the English cricket averages with 653 rune, average 81.62. Others are Fishlock 949, 67.78; Verity 360, 60.00. Verity leads the bowling with 101 wickets, average 9.52. Others are Larwood 45, 13.15; Robins 45, 14.55. Hendren won the race for the first to score 1000 runs.
